A randomised double-blind trial of minimal bolus doses of oxytocin for elective caesarean section under spinal anaesthesia: Optimal or not ?

Conclusions: Lower bolus oxytocin doses of one and two units were inadequate for uterine contraction at elective caeserean section, while three units appeared to be effective in terms of adequate uterine contraction, reduced blood loss and stable haemodynamic system and absent side effects.
